This letter comes from an industry veteran with over 30 years of experience founding and operating enterprises in China, open for all aspiring graduate candidates to read and consider joining our team.

After years of diligent study, you graduate from university with solid academic achievements. Yet a common confusion lingers among final-year and newly graduated students: where lies your future career? Drawing on three decades of proven business success and our core talent philosophy — Longteng funds housing for partners and empowers like-minded colleagues to build their own careers — Longteng has helped more than a dozen recruited graduates achieve dual success: securing settled livelihoods alongside sustained growth of corporate assets. Our real-world experience can serve as valuable reference for you.

As your friend, I would first share essential preparations for career entry from graduates’ perspective.

1.  Clarify Your Career Orientation & Reasonable Employment Benchmarks
Many graduates prioritize civil service posts, central state-owned enterprises, income level, social prestige, workplace location, transportation convenience, housing and living amenities when hunting jobs. It is reasonable to take these practical factors into account, yet top priority ought to be whether the role matches your personal traits, lets you apply expertise and leverage strengths while catering to market and social demands, realizing optimal person-position fit.
A sound career choice shall comply with three principles: maximizing your inherent strengths, aligning with market needs, and balancing personal advancement with occupational development.

2. Build Up Physical Fitness
Every profession requires robust physical health. Students shall cultivate healthy daily routines, stick to regular physical exercise and fixed schedules to maintain orderly study and life, preparing yourselves physically for future career selections.

3. Accumulate Knowledge, Practical Skills & Comprehensive Competencies
Knowledge lays the foundation, competence stands core, and practical skills fuel knowledge consolidation and capability development. Though today’s undergraduates boast sound natural aptitude, plenty struggle to translate academic theories into on-site practice, ending up unaccomplished and complaining about unrecognized talent.

Well-rounded high achievers of our era integrate expertise, practical know-how, physical stamina, professional ethics and personal integrity, with all dimensions reinforcing and complementing one another. Those trapped rigidly within their major boundaries tend to fall short in daily life, art, administration and social interaction and get edged out by mainstream industries. Therefore, apart from coursework, students should participate extensively in social activities to tap potential and adapt to real society.

From an enterprise’s standpoint, below outlines the core qualities we seek in graduate recruits:
First, self-confident and pioneering talents. We live in an era of booming knowledge and fierce competition. Confidence anchors your foothold, and perseverance drives breakthroughs. Self-recognition precedes acknowledgement from others and society; it embodies resilient, trailblazing spirit. Without confidence, few goals can be fulfilled. Hence our company prioritizes candidates with self-assurance and enterprising minds, who fuel corporate breakthroughs while unlocking fresh development space for all talents.

Second, team-oriented professionals. An enterprise operates as an integrated team reliant on every member’s teamwork awareness; no business can thrive long without cohesive collaboration. After graduation, stay confident yet humble: respect supervisors, treat peers kindly, communicate and cooperate efficiently as an indispensable part of the group, sharing weal and woe together. Establish a proper view of honor and gains, prioritize corporate interests over personal fame and fortune and put the team first.

Third, lifelong learners eager to update expertise. Textbook knowledge accounts for only a tiny fraction of humankind’s total wisdom. As an old Chinese saying goes: Keep learning as long as you live. Graduation marks the start of continuous learning. In a lifelong-learning society, new hires must embrace fresh knowledge and learning modes to avoid elimination amid industrial evolution.
Upgrade professional knowledge along with job changes and expand your social network: connecting with diverse people complements book learning and field experience, enabling you to accumulate life experience and polish personal charm. Moreover, prioritize hands-on practice. As a classic verse puts it: Knowledge from books feels shallow until proven through real practice. Bold practice turns obstacles into stepping stones and enables refined execution of every assignment.
Enterprises focused on ongoing knowledge upgrading always stay ahead of industrial trends.

Fourth, detail-focused practitioners who abide by standardized workflows. It is universally acknowledged that details decide success or failure. Every corporate link covering decision-making, production, R&D, operation, marketing and management demands rigorous control; sloppy work leads to pervasive loopholes. Only meticulous attention to details and seamless process docking pave the path to consistent success.

Graduates must develop a meticulous working style. Amid intertwined risks and opportunities in modern society, sharp observation of small details helps spot emerging chances, capitalize on resources via teamwork and trigger cascading business growth for the company.
